Output 7f63e3f07b2f603284953dc3cbcc777bfc5e84b6687adb6ea11423f45721b051:0

value
577530143
script pubkey
OP_0 OP_PUSHBYTES_20 4aadbf6ab2292b52d95b5e79ddec02bfb114fb81
address
bc1qf2km764j9y449k2mteuammqzh7c3f7upfa96m0
transaction
7f63e3f07b2f603284953dc3cbcc777bfc5e84b6687adb6ea11423f45721b051
spent
true